    Abstract: A projector includes a cooling device cooling a liquid crystal panel. The cooling device includes a heat receiving part receiving heat of the liquid crystal panel, a Peltier device having a heat absorbing part that absorbs the heat of the heat receiving part and a heat generating part that generates heat when the absorbing part absorbs heat, a heat sink provided so that heat may be transferred to the heat generating part, and a heat pipe containing a hydraulic fluid inside, in which heat is transferred by convection of the hydraulic fluid. The heat sink has a stacking part superimposed on the Peltier device and a projecting part projecting from the Peltier device as seen from the Peltier device side, and the heat pipe has an interior part located between the Peltier device and the stacking part and an extending part extending along the projecting part.

    Abstract: A polarizer unit that polarizes light incident thereon and causes the polarized light to exit includes an inorganic polarizer (light-exiting-side polarizer) that polarizes the incident light, a transparent substrate that is disposed in contact with the light-exiting-side polarizer and allows the light having exited out of the light-exiting-side polarizer to pass and exit, and a holding member that presses the light-exiting-side polarizer and the transparent substrate from opposite sides to sandwich and hold the light-exiting-side polarizer and the transparent substrate.

    Abstract: A liquid crystal display device includes: a liquid crystal device; a first dust-proof plate made of a birefringent material, and disposed on one of a light entrance side and a light exit side of the liquid crystal device; and a second dust-proof plate made of an isotropic refractive material, and is disposed on the other of the light entrance side and the light exit side of the liquid crystal device.
